physical Therapist IN SAN JOSE
With nearly 20 years of experience, Natalia takes a comprehensive, whole-body approach to orthopedic care. She specializes in post-operative rehab, chronic conditions, and helping active adults maintain long-term health. Her treatment style is individualized, practical, and focused on sustainable results. She works best with patients committed to staying active.
